Docker搭建PHP开发环境_Docker打造PHP开发环境
Docker是一款流行的容器化技术,可以轻松地构建、部署和管理应用程序。在PHP开发中,使用Docker可以快速搭建一个高效、稳定的开发环境。介绍如何使用Docker搭建PHP开发环境,为读者提供详细的指导。
一、Docker的基本概念
Docker是一个开源的容器化平台,可以帮助用户轻松地构建、部署和管理应用程序。Docker容器是一个独立的、可执行的软件包,包含了应用程序的所有依赖关系和配置信息,可以在任何环境中运行。
二、Docker的安装和配置
安装Docker需要先下载Docker的安装包,然后进行安装。安装完成后,需要进行一些基本的配置,如设置Docker镜像加速器、配置Docker网络等。
三、使用Docker搭建PHP开发环境
使用Docker搭建PHP开发环境需要先选择合适的PHP镜像,然后创建一个Docker容器。在容器中安装PHP、Apache/Nginx、MySQL等组件,配置好开发环境。
四、使用Docker Compose管理多个容器
当需要同时运行多个容器时,可以使用Docker Compose来管理容器。Docker Compose可以定义多个容器的配置信息,然后一键启动、停止、重启容器。
五、使用Docker实现开发环境的快速部署
使用Docker可以将开发环境打包成一个镜像,然后在其他机器上快速部署。这样可以避免在不同机器上重新配置开发环境的繁琐过程,提高开发效率。
六、使用Docker实现开发环境的版本控制
使用Docker可以将开发环境打包成一个镜像,并将镜像上传到Docker Hub等镜像仓库中。这样可以实现开发环境的版本控制,方便团队协作。
七、使用Docker实现开发环境的自动化测试
使用Docker可以轻松地实现开发环境的自动化测试。可以在Docker容器中运行自动化测试工具,快速发现和解决问题,提高应用程序的质量。
八、使用Docker实现开发环境的持续集成和持续部署
使用Docker可以实现开发环境的持续集成和持续部署。可以将应用程序打包成镜像,然后通过Docker Hub等镜像仓库实现持续集成和持续部署。
九、使用Docker实现开发环境的容错和恢复
使用Docker可以实现开发环境的容错和恢复。可以通过Docker容器的备份和恢复功能,快速恢复应用程序的正常运行。
十、使用Docker实现开发环境的安全性
使用Docker可以实现开发环境的安全性。可以通过Docker容器的隔离性和安全性,保护开发环境的安全性,避免应用程序被攻击。
十一、使用Docker实现开发环境的可扩展性
使用Docker可以实现开发环境的可扩展性。可以通过Docker容器的扩容和缩容功能,快速调整开发环境的规模,适应不同的业务需求。
十二、使用Docker实现开发环境的监控和管理
使用Docker可以实现开发环境的监控和管理。可以通过Docker容器的监控和管理工具,实时监控容器的状态,及时发现和解决问题。
文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/112258.html<